6+ iOS App Privacy Report: Tips & Insights

The functionality in question, available on iOS devices, provides users with a detailed summary of how often apps have accessed their data, such as location, photos, camera, microphone, and contacts, over the past seven days. It also reveals which websites an app has contacted, even indirectly through in-app content. This feature allows individuals to monitor app behavior and gain insight into data access patterns.

This capability empowers users to make informed decisions about app permissions and data sharing. By providing transparency into data access practices, it enables individuals to assess potential privacy risks and adjust their settings accordingly. The feature’s introduction reflects a growing emphasis on user privacy and data control within the mobile ecosystem, responding to increasing public awareness of data collection practices.

Fix iOS Crash Reports: A Developer's Guide

A fundamental tool in iOS application development, it provides a detailed record of events leading up to an unexpected termination of an application. This report contains information such as the thread that crashed, the specific code execution path involved, and the state of the device’s memory at the time of the failure. As an example, if an application attempts to access a memory location that is no longer allocated, a report will be generated, capturing the circumstances surrounding this invalid memory access.

Its analysis is critical for identifying and rectifying software defects that can lead to a degraded user experience. Prior to its widespread adoption, diagnosing crashes involved more rudimentary techniques like debugging during active sessions or relying on limited user feedback. It enables developers to proactively address stability issues, improve application performance, and maintain a high level of quality. This detailed record allows for targeted fixes, reducing the reliance on guesswork and accelerating the development cycle.
